--- Patch [7]: [PATCH 7/9] dtc: dt-check-style: Consistently call 'kind' as 'file_type' ---
commit 8e2fd209c720e5544c185a9ec09b15945051b1cb
Author: Krzysztof Kozlowski <krzysztof.kozlowski@oss.qualcomm.com>
dtc: dt-check-style: Consistently call 'kind' as 'file_type'
Script was using different names for variables or attributes with the
same meaning: the type of file (YAML, DTS, DTSI, DTSO). Unify 'kind',
'input_kind' and function input_kind() to consistent 'file_type'.
> diff --git a/scripts/dtc/dt-check-style b/scripts/dtc/dt-check-style
> index 171a5e12fcbd8..8c049c04b865c 100755
> --- a/scripts/dtc/dt-check-style
> +++ b/scripts/dtc/dt-check-style
[ ... ]
> @@ -519,7 +519,7 @@ def _walk_bodies(lines):
>
>
> def _natural_sort_key(s):
> - """Split a string into a tuple of (kind, value) pairs that compares
> + """Split a string into a tuple of (file_type, value) pairs that compares
> numeric runs as ints, so 'foo10' sorts after 'foo2'."""
> parts = []
> for part in re.split(r'(\d+)', s):
[Severity: Low]
Does the docstring still accurately describe the return value of
_natural_sort_key()?
It looks like the global rename changed 'kind' to 'file_type' here, but in
this context, 'kind' referred to the type of the split part (numeric or
string) for natural sorting, rather than the type of file.
